Why Claude Bridge?

Claude Code is powerful — but locked to one session on your laptop. Claude Bridge breaks that wall: create multiple agents, each owning a project, and orchestrate all of them from your phone. Dispatch tasks, watch them run, approve results, and chain loops — without touching your terminal.

How It Works

You (Telegram)
  │
  ▼
Bridge Channel Server (TypeScript)     Polls Telegram via grammy
  │                                    Pushes messages into Claude session
  │ mcp.notification (push)            Retries if not acknowledged in 30s
  ▼
Claude Code session (Bridge Bot)       Messages arrive as <channel> tags
  │                                    CLAUDE.md for intent mapping
  │ bridge_dispatch(agent, prompt)     reply(chat_id, text) sends back
  ▼
claude --agent --worktree -p "task"    Each task = isolated Claude Code agent
  │
  ▼
Stop hook → on_complete.py             Updates SQLite, queues notification
                                       Channel server delivers to Telegram

Step 6: Pair your Telegram account

Pairing links your Telegram user ID to the Bridge Bot so only you can control it.

What happens:

  1. You DM your bot on Telegram (send any message — "hello" is fine)
  2. The channel server receives the message and shows a 6-digit pairing code inside the Claude Code session
  3. You enter the pair command inside that Claude Code session (not a separate terminal)
  4. Bridge restricts access to your Telegram account only

Flow diagram:

Your phone (Telegram)
  │  DM: "hello"
  ▼
Channel Server (running in Claude Code session)
  │  prints: "Pairing request from @yourhandle — code: 482931"
  ▼
You type in the Claude Code session:
  /telegram:access pair 482931
  /telegram:access policy allowlist
  │
  ▼
Bridge responds to your Telegram: "✅ Paired. Send /help to get started."

Where to run the commands:
The /telegram:access commands are typed directly in the Claude Code interactive session — the same terminal window where you ran:

claude --dangerously-load-development-channels server:bridge --dangerously-skip-permissions

This is not bridge-cli, and not a separate terminal. It is the Claude session itself acting as the bot.

Step-by-step:

  1. Keep the Claude Code session from Step 5 open
  2. Open Telegram and send any message to your bot (e.g. "hello")
  3. Watch the Claude Code session — within a few seconds you'll see a pairing prompt with a 6-digit code
  4. In that same Claude session, type:
    /telegram:access pair <the-6-digit-code>
    
  5. Then restrict access to your account only:
    /telegram:access policy allowlist
    
  6. Telegram will confirm: "✅ Paired and access restricted."

Troubleshooting:

Problem Likely cause Fix
Bot doesn't reply to your DM Token wrong or channel server not running bridge-cli doctor — check token and channel server status
No pairing prompt appears in Claude session Channel server didn't start Look for errors in the Claude session output; re-run Step 5
"Invalid code" error Code expired (30s timeout) Send another Telegram message to get a fresh code
"Permission denied" after pairing Policy not set to allowlist Run /telegram:access policy allowlist again
Need to re-pair (new phone/account) Old pairing still active In Claude session: /telegram:access reset then pair again

Goal Loop

Goal Loop dispatches tasks repeatedly until a done condition is met. Perfect for fix cycles, code generation, and anything that needs multiple attempts.

Quick start

# Fix tests — loop until pytest passes (max 5 attempts)
bridge-cli loop backend "Fix all failing tests" \
    --done-when "command:pytest tests/" \
    --max 5

# Generate report — loop until file exists
bridge-cli loop vn-trader "Generate morning market brief" \
    --done-when "file_exists:output/morning-brief.md" \
    --max 3

# Refactor — ask Claude to judge when code is ready
bridge-cli loop backend "Refactor auth module to be production-ready" \
    --done-when "llm_judge:Code has full test coverage, error handling, and docs" \
    --max 8 --type bridge

# Human-in-the-loop — pause for approval between iterations
bridge-cli loop backend "Write API spec" \
    --done-when "manual:check the spec before continuing" \
    --max 5

Done conditions

Format Description Example
command:CMD Run CMD, done when exit code 0 command:pytest tests/
file_exists:PATH Done when file exists file_exists:output/report.md
file_contains:PATH:TEXT Done when file contains text file_contains:result.txt:SUCCESS
llm_judge:RUBRIC Claude evaluates against rubric llm_judge:All tests pass and code is documented
manual[:MSG] Pause for human approval each iteration manual:review before continuing

Loop types

Bridge automatically selects the best loop type:

  • Agent loop — Bridge dispatches a single task, the agent retries internally. Fast, no overhead. Used for command/file_exists/file_contains conditions with --max <= 5.
  • Bridge loop — Bridge dispatches one task per iteration, evaluates, and sends feedback into the next iteration. Observable, cost-tracked, notification- supported. Always used for manual/llm_judge conditions or --max > 5.

Override with --type bridge|agent|auto (default: bridge).

Architecture

End-to-End Flow

sequenceDiagram
    participant You as You (Telegram)
    participant CS as Channel Server<br/>(TypeScript/Bun)
    participant Bot as Bridge Bot<br/>(Claude Code session)
    participant CLI as bridge-cli
    participant Agent as Claude Code Agent<br/>(isolated worktree)
    participant DB as SQLite<br/>(~/.claude-bridge/)

    You->>CS: DM: "dispatch backend add auth"
    CS->>Bot: MCP push notification
    Bot->>CLI: bridge_dispatch("backend", "add auth")
    CLI->>DB: create task #42 (pending)
    CLI->>Agent: claude --agent --session-id backend--api -p "add auth"
    DB-->>CLI: task running (PID 1234)
    Note over Agent: Works in git worktree<br/>Reads/writes isolated copy
    Agent->>CLI: Stop hook → on_complete.py
    CLI->>DB: task #42 → done, cost=$0.12
    CLI->>CS: queue notification
    CS->>You: "✓ Task #42 (backend) — done in 3m 14s"

Component Map

~/.claude-bridge/
├── config.json        Bot token, settings
├── bridge.db          SQLite: agents, tasks, teams
├── messages.db        SQLite: message queue
├── channel/dist/      Deployed channel server
├── watcher.log        Cron output
└── workspaces/        Per-agent task results

~/projects/bridge-bot/
├── CLAUDE.md          Bridge Bot routing rules
└── .mcp.json          Channel server config

~/.claude/agents/
└── bridge--*.md       Agent definitions

For detailed architecture documentation see specs/MVP.md.

Key Details

What Detail
Channel server TypeScript/Bun, push via notifications/claude/channel
Message delivery Push + 30s retry (5 retries max)
Notification queue Prevents stdio interleaving during tool calls
Stop hook In project's .claude/settings.local.json (not frontmatter)
Session UUID Unique per task: uuid5(session_id + task_id)
Worktree Each task in isolated git worktree
Queue Auto-queue when busy, auto-dequeue on completion

Troubleshooting

Quick diagnostics

bridge-cli doctor        # check all components
bridge-cli doctor --fix  # auto-repair what can be fixed

Common problems

Symptom Likely cause Fix
Bot doesn't respond to Telegram DMs Token wrong or channel server not running bridge-cli doctor — check token and server; kill zombie: ps aux | grep "bun.*server"
Stop hook not firing Python path wrong (pipx install) bridge-cli doctor --fix or re-run bridge-cli setup
Task stuck as "running" Stop hook never fired (crash/reboot) Watcher cron auto-fixes within 1 minute; or run bridge-cli watcher manually
Multiple bots conflict Old bot session still polling same token Kill old: ps aux | grep claude, then bridge start
Double notifications Reporting bug (fixed in 0.2.0) Upgrade: pip install -U claude-agent-bridge
bun run build fails Node/bun version mismatch Check: bun --version (need ≥1.0); reinstall: curl -fsSL https://bun.sh/install | bash
bridge start fails silently Config missing or bot_dir wrong Check logs: bridge logs; re-run bridge-cli setup
How to reset everything Corrupted state or migration needed bridge-cli uninstall --force then bridge-cli setup from scratch
How to check if stop hook fired Debug a missing completion notification Check ~/.claude/logs/ or add echo "hook fired" to hook command
Bot not responding after pairing Policy not set to allowlist In Claude session: /telegram:access policy allowlist
Permission denied on bridge-cli PATH issue with pipx/pip install pipx ensurepath then restart shell; or use ~/.local/bin/bridge-cli
bridge-cli not found after install pipx not in PATH export PATH="$HOME/.local/bin:$PATH" — add to ~/.bashrc or ~/.zshrc
ModuleNotFoundError: mcp Old install missing dependency pip install -U "claude-agent-bridge[mcp]" or pip install mcp>=1.0
Agent tasks fail immediately Claude CLI not in PATH which claude — if missing, reinstall Claude Code; bridge-cli doctor shows exact error
Worktree error: already exists Previous task crashed mid-run git worktree prune in the project directory
